Janken
Janken is the Japanese word for the common game known in the US as Rock-Paper-Scissors. Roughly translated, it means hand game but also implies fist, strike, and gambling.
Dimensions: 6 ft x 6 ft x 6 ft
Materials: rock, paper, scissors, webcam, video projector, computer, custom software

Janken presents two aspects: when interacted with, it engages the viewer with a very familiar hand gesture game. Without human interaction, it reverts to the performance of a random and unfamiliar sign language.
